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ander communities — how many people identify as First Nations, and how they fare on age, schooling, work, income and language. From the ABS 2021 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ander Peoples Profile; the ABS notes these counts are an undercount.
A small but remarkably young First Nations population lives in Qunaba, where the typical age is only 15. This community stands out for having typical incomes that are well above those seen in most similar areas across the country.

How many people identify as First Nations, and the typical age.
There are 39 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people here, a number larger than about 77% of similar areas. This group is far younger than the state and national figures, with a typical age of just 15.

Personal and household incomes.
Household income for First Nations residents is $2,083, which is well above the Queensland figure of $1,517. This trend is seen in personal income too, at $924, which is far above the national figure of $540.

Use of an Australian Indigenous language at home.
No one in this group speaks a First Nations language. This is far below the 11.6% seen across Queensland and the 12.3% across Australia.
